python 箭头函数
时间: 2023-10-17 16:33:57 浏览: 142
Python中的箭头函数是一种函数注释的语法糖,用于指定函数参数的类型和返回值的类型。箭头函数通过在函数定义时使用 "->" 符号来指定返回值的类型,而不是在函数体中使用 return 语句。例如,
```python
def func(a: int, b: str) -> bool:
return len(b) < a
```
这个例子中,箭头函数 func 接受两个参数,一个是整数类型的 a,一个是字符串类型的 b,返回一个布尔值。箭头函数的注释信息存储在函数的 `__annotations__` 属性中,可以通过 `print(func.__annotations__)` 来查看所有的注释信息。所以,箭头函数是一种方便的函数注释语法,可以用于文档编写、类型检查等用途。请注意,Python解释器对箭头函数的注释信息并不做任何强制性检查或验证。 <span class="em">1</span><span class="em">2</span><span class="em">3</span>
#### 引用[.reference_title]
- *1* *2* *3* [python函数注释:函数后面的箭头->](https://blog.csdn.net/weixin_43956958/article/details/118413833)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 100%"]
[ .reference_list ]
阅读全文